Sudden Death Investigation - C17-0048504
On March 8, 2017 at approximately 7:20 p.m., officers responded to the 700 block of William Avenue regarding two unresponsive adults.

The deceased have been identified as a 31 year old female and 23 year old male.

Although drug paraphernalia was located, the cause of death has not been confirmed.

The investigation is continuing.


Stolen Vehicle Arrests - C17-0048296
During the afternoon of March 8, 2017, a stolen Chevrolet Equinox with several occupants was observed by District 3 uniform patrol officers in the area of Alfred Avenue and Andrews Street.

The driver of the stolen vehicle sped off in attempt to evade police. The vehicle was noted to be travelling at a high rate of speed having no regard for public safety.

As a result, the Chevrolet Equinox collided with a Grand Am and Chevrolet Venture in the area of Alfred Avenue and Salter Street. A female occupant of the Venture sustained injuries and is in stable condition.

Two of the occupants in the stolen vehicle fled on foot, the remaining suspects were arrested without further incident.

Officers pursued the two suspects on foot and were taken into custody a short distance away.

A 23 year old male, 31 year old male, 18 year old female and 29 year old male are facing numerous offences in relation to the stolen vehicle, fleeing from police and being in possession of weapons at the time of their arrest.
